Our Breeds Australian Labradoodle Australian Labradoodles were originally bred to be service and therapy dogs for asthma and allergy sufferers in Australia in the late s. Their outstanding temperaments and non-shedding coats make them a popular choice with families around the world. They are bred in three different sizes: miniature, medium and standard, and have a wide range of coat colours. They are known for being intelligent, trainable, happy-go-lucky, comical, gentle and excellent with children. Bernedoodle Bernedoodles were first bred in Canada to be excellent companion dogs in the early s. They are popular family companions in North America and relatively new to European shores. They result from crossing the Bernese Mountain Dogs with the Poodle. They are bred in a variety of solid and multi-combination colours, but are particularly known for the beautiful and much sought after black tricolour of the Bernese Mountain Dog. Bernedoodles are bred in three sizes: miniature, medium and standard. They are known for being smart, trainable, funny and affectionate. Sometimes, the Australian Labradoodle is used or infused instead of the Poodle and the resulting offspring are known as Australian Bernedoodles. More Use tab to navigate through the menu items. Although a mixed-breed dog can take on any combination of traits from one or both of the parent breeds, there are some general traits you can expect in a Golden Mountain Dog. This designer dog breed tends to be a large, friendly, and affectionate family dog who is an absolute sweetheart. As a cross between two of the friendliest and sweetest dog breeds, a Golden Mountain Dog tends to have a sweet, gentle nature and an open, friendly, and playful personality. They get along well with just about everyone including children, other dogs, and other pets in the household. These dogs do tend to have a high prey drive, so they will likely need some extra socialization with smaller pets in the family. Bernese Golden Mountain Dogs are loyal. They bond closely with their families and love nothing more than to spend time with their favorite humans. They also tend to be open and friendly with strangers. Bernese Golden Mountain Dogs are moderately adaptable dogs. Because of their large size and high energy levels, they do not tend to be a great fit for apartments. They could adapt to an apartment, but there would need to be ample time dedicated daily to making sure they get the exercise they need. But, they are best-suited to homes with fenced yards where they can run and play freely. As with any dog breed, they are sensitive to heat. Due to their thick coat, they tend to prefer cooler climates. Their high prey drive often means they should only be let off-leash in secure areas. Because they bond so closely with their families, they do not like to spend long periods of time alone. As with any mixed breed, the Golden Mountain Dog can inherit the potential health concerns related to one, both, or neither of their parent breeds. They can also be prone to allergies. As a large dog breed, the Golden Mountain Dog will be at a higher risk of bloat. You can also ask to see relevant health clearances or test results. The Bernese Golden Mountain Dog is a highly intelligent dog that is eager to please their owners. This means they tend to be easy to train and they pick up on things quickly. This makes them a great fit for owners of all experience levels. Puppy training classes can still be a good idea as they tend to offer a lot of opportunities to socialize a puppy. A Golden Mountain Dog is a fluffy dog that sheds regularly year-round. Their coat ranges from medium to long in length. You may be able to get away with brushing a few times a week, but daily brushing is better to remove loose fur, work out tangles, and prevent mats. Trimming nails monthly is usually enough to keep them from growing too long. Ear infections are one of the most common health problems in dogs. And, dogs with floppy ears are more prone to them because their ears tend to trap more dirt and moisture. Many dog owners overlook this, which is why gum disease is another one of the most common health issues in dogs. Bernese Golden Mountain Dogs are high-energy dogs that need a lot of daily exercise to be happy and healthy. Daily walks plus some playtime and extra activity are usually sufficient for this dog. But, they will likely be up for more activity if you are. They are also athletic, sturdy, and versatile dogs, so try different activities with them to see what you both enjoy doing the most. You can try taking them swimming or hiking with you, taking trips to the dog park, playing frisbee , and more. You can even try training them for dog sports like agility, obedience, and more. A fully-grown Bernese Golden Mountain Dog usually stands inches tall and weighs pounds. A Golden Mountain Dog generally lives years. Whether you have a puppy or an older GSD you are most likely going to have to train your German Shepherd not to pull on leash. Leash pulling with German Shepherds is often a result of their curious nature compounded with their high energy. This is especially true in new environments where they tend to get over-stimulated wanting to sniff and survey everything around them. I know from experience that the more excited your dog is to walk the more pulling is going to occur. When Allie was a puppy the beginning of walks were like a pulling festival. However, once we got toward the middle of the walk and she was less excited she walked next to me naturally without any hassle. Their size makes a difference because this task gets more and more difficult the heavier they get. The most ideal time to engage in leash training is after exercise or active play. This is when your GSD has already expended excess energy and is going to better listen and focus. As per my example in the beginning of the article, if I had tried to leash train puppy Allie before her walk when she was all excited and worked up, both she and I would have gotten frustrated. But after her walk she was much calmer because her energy had been expended so it was easier to get the desired behavior from her. Home is a familiar environment that is less likely to get your GSD as excited as another new location. The key is that you want to minimize new things that will distract and over-stimulate your German Shepherd during training. A flat collar would be most comfortable for your German Shepherd. I prefer a belt-type flat collar because a clip-type collar might break under substantial tension. However, there are many other types of collars to consider depending on your needs. For your leash, select a sturdy one that feels comfortable in your hand and is comfortable to grip tightly. The ideal length of an everyday walking leash is 4 to 6 feet for most people. Get them over that excitement before starting your training sessions. Allie walks on my left side. The side closest to your dog will be your treat hand and the other would be your leash hand. Capture their interest by getting them to sniff the treat and then slowly walk a few steps to see if they will follow. If they do, give them the treat and praise them for doing a good job! Do this a few times and let them realize that yummy treats come when they walk with you. Another tip is whenever your dog starts to pull, change directions. For example, if you are walking to the left and your dog starts to pull turn and walk to the right. This tactic shifts their attention and refocuses your GSD on walking with you. Gradually increase the steps after the heel command as you dog gets the idea. Once your dog can heel for steps, increase it to steps, and so on. You can test this by holding a treat in your leash hand and then no treat in what used to be your treat hand. If the pup walks nicely beside you, treat them using your leash hand. Continue practicing this and gradually build up distance. Whenever your GSD attempts to pull, stop walking completely, and repeat the command. Set longer and longer distances and praise them for each milestone. Final Thoughts Teaching your German Shepherd to walk nicely on a leash is by no means a quick and easy task. Just be patient and enjoy the process. Once you perfect the walking behavior, you can safely and enjoyably engage in many other activities with your dog. Begin leash training in a controlled environment You can start leash training your Shepherd as soon as she arrives home at eight to twelve weeks. Most of your initial work should focus on making your pup comfortable with a collar or harness and leash. Indoors There are a few reasons you should initiate leash training indoors. Your house is a safe area with well-established, clear boundaries As a training venue, your home will have the fewest distractions. Allow your pup to drag the leash When you initiate leash training, your primary goal for young puppies should be to help them get used to have something attached to their collars. Once you snap on the leash, allow your pup to walk around or even play. You can allow your pup leash time for 10 to 15 minutes at a time two or three times a day. Your pup can have some of his leash sessions in an enclosed yard as well. We recommend you only attach the leash for no more than 10 minutes at a time in the beginning and never leave your pup unsupervised. Your pup could destroy the leash by chewing, or worse, entangle himself in it or wrap it around furniture or some other object. Finally, leash work is mentally challenging for pups. Take advantage of skills your puppy learns in fun activities like fetch or remedial bite work and use them in your leash training. The first few lessons, especially, are exercises in persistence, each session marked by gradual improvement. Eventually, your pup should accept the leash as an extension of her collar. Walk your German Shepherd pup around the house Your puppy can learn a lot about walking on a leash in the safety of your home. After you have allowed your puppy to drag the leash for a few days, she may throw a tantrum when you pick up the end and try to lead her. If your puppy resists the restriction picking up her leash causes, simply remain still until she stops fighting. Reward her immediately when she relaxes. You may need to repeat the process numerous times as she may balk at any tension you put on the leash. Avoid jerking on the leash, pulling against your dog, or applying constant and unyielding tension. Pulling on your dog will only make her jerk against you with greater force. You may have found out the hard way that you rarely win a pulling contest against your dog even if you can drag her several feet across the floor. When your pup seems ready, walk him for short periods around the house just as you would outside. At first, do not worry about obedience to the leash. Reward your pup any time he allows the leash to go slack or whenever he looks toward you for direction. Also, reward him for walking at your side. Give your dog direction and purpose by tossing treats in various locations throughout the home, allowing your puppy to sniff them out and eat them on your walk. Random treats will keep your puppy in a good frame of mind, relaxed about the leash, and interested in the task at hand. It is time to go out in the yard With consistent and positive leash work, your puppy will be ready to expand her range beyond your home in a relatively short time. Your next stepping stone for leash training should be an enclosed outdoor area. Despite the fact you are working in a fenced-in space, you should teach your puppy that every training session is like a normal walk. Once your puppy is as comfortable with the leash outdoors as he was in the house, start incorporating more obedience and additional structure into your exercises. Your yard or other designated areas will provide security for your puppy, but there will be more distractions than there were inside. Again, persistence and positive reinforcement will keep your puppy on track to becoming a pleasant walking companion. There are a few times when it is beneficial to walk your dog on your fenced-in property as opposed to in public. Young puppies — Puppies have an underdeveloped immune system, leaving them susceptible to viruses prevalent in the environment like Parvo. They do not typically complete their vaccination series until the age of 12 to 16 weeks, and initial boosters do not completely protect them. You should isolate a very young puppy from potential exposure to viruses. Uneducated dog — You do not want to walk a dog without leash knowledge outside of an enclosure. German Shepherds who do not walk well on a leash can injure your arm by pulling or yanking, get away from you, or injure themselves. Social skills on a leash make your pet safer. Aggression — Leash training in an enclosed area will help you avoid confrontations with people and other dogs if your pet is aggressive. While muzzling your dog in public is an option, it does not prevent any underlying aggression and associated stress. What are a few proven methods for leash training German Shepherd puppy? What are the basic leash skills? Your German Shepherd puppy should learn a few basic skills before you attempt to leash walk her in public. When you initially go outside your yard, choose familiar routes, If you know the path you are taking, it increases the security for your dog. As your puppy continues to master leash walking, you can eventually start venturing on new routes, increasing the novelty. It is also about this time that we recommend moving to a short, stiff leash to begin training heel. A short lead keeps your puppy near you, and a lack of flexibility in the material gives you better control. No lunging at people or other animals. Walk by your side — Teach your puppy not to switch from side to side as this is a serious problem that can cause you to trip and fall. Calm and confident demeanor without pulling your arm — A large, powerful dog like a German Shepherd who pulls relentlessly can cause serious injury to your shoulder and make you lose your balance. How do you eliminate your dog pulling on his leash? When you begin leash training in earnest, you should get a leash that is short but does not pull your puppy too tightly. Your puppy should always work from the left traditional or right side for consistency. One of the most effective ways to train your dog not to pull on her leash is to abruptly stop walking when she tugs on you. You do not need to pull or yank your dog towards you. Your pup will soon notice that you have stopped moving and she cannot go anywhere. When your GSD puppy notices you have stopped and looks in your direction, reward her with a treat. Resuming the walk is also a reward. Halting every time your puppy pulls on you at the end of her leash requires consistency and patience. Many puppies get into the bad habit of switching sides during a walk, often crossing right in front of you. You can address random changes in direction by making an about-face and reversing your path. Every time your puppy heads in a direction counter to your chosen line of travel, abruptly head opposite to where she wants to go. Your ultimate goal is to reward your dog when she allows the lead to go slack and make her work harder when she applies tension by going against you. Another method of training your puppy to walk politely by your side during walks is to use a type of carrot and stick maneuver. Hold a treat just in front of your dog while walking, and if she can maintain her position by your side for 10 feet, she gets the reward. You may have to shorten the distance in the beginning. There are some pretty interesting facts about these unique coats that you need to know before you get one for yourself. What Is a Brindle French Bulldog? While the French Bulldogs come in a variety of colors, the most striking ones are the ones with that special brindle coat. Brindle French bulldog has this dazzling pattern compared to a regular Frenchie. This brindle pattern is known for its darkness. The twisting stripe pattern of colors is so much darker than the typical base color of their coat, with a bit of a blend of lighter hair throughout the coat. However, the most common are the ones with darker and lighter colors, but there are other colors too with different features and mainly patterns. Brindle French Bulldogs This is the common coat color, with a darker coat with a mixture of lighter hair. Seal Brindle French Bulldogs The seal brindle is mostly comparable to a typical Brindle with a few white hairs; it mostly looks similar to a pure black french bulldog. Most of the time, the coat looks grey, though. Chocolate Brindle French Bulldogs Chocolate brindle, as the name suggests, has a chocolate brown color with a slight mixture of a milky color; they have blue eyes while the nose and nails are brown. Reverse Brindle French Bulldogs Reverse Brindles have white or cream color coats along with dark patches or even stripes. This one is considered to be much rarer than the others. Pied Brindle French Bulldogs Pied Brindles are almost similar to the reverse brindles when it comes to the coat colors; the difference comes from the dark patches. These are all the colors that you can expect in a brindle french bulldog. The brindled pattern comes from the genes, specifically the K-Locus gene, which is responsible for the fawn, dominant black, brindle colors. If the Frenchie needs to have a Brindled pattern, both its parents should have a recessive K gene. However, not every brindle pattern is the same; each one is different from one other; some may have the brindled patterns all over them while the other will have the pattern on specific areas. Size You might know that the French bulldogs are small-sized dogs, they only stand inches tall, and both males and females weigh 28 pounds 12kg on average. If you want a Brindle French Bulldog, you will have to pay more money. In fact, a lot more money. Yes, a very hefty price! But why is that? Why do they cost so much? French Bulldogs are a brachycephalic breed. Brachycephalic short-skulled dog breeds have usually very small litters. Generally speaking, French bulldogs will have on average around two or three puppies at a time. The instances where a French Bulldog had more than 5 puppies are very, very unusual. Breeders will take that into account too. Another reason why Frenchies are generally expensive is that most of them are born through artificial insemination. The dogs have difficulty copulating due to their odd dimensions. Males have a difficult time contacting females, and they frequently become hot and fatigued when attempting to initiate contact. As a result, artificial insemination is used to produce the vast majority of French bulldogs. While this step raises the cost of each litter of puppies, it also allows breeders to screen for any abnormalities throughout the breeding process. Health Brindle French Bulldogs cost more. But are they healthier than ordinary Frenchies? Given that they cost so much more, they should also be healthier, right? No, sadly Frenchies are known to have many health issues. And their price has nothing to do with that. Before you get a Frenchie you should know that they can get very sick. Your pooch might not get sick. But, you should be aware of these problems. That way you can recognize the symptoms. If your dog has any, of course. The reason why the French Bulldog is not the healthiest breed is that they are a Brachycephalic dog breed. Because of the way their skull is shaped, they are prone to more health issues than other breeds. This on the other hand makes them prone to difficult, obstructive breathing. That condition is also known as Brachycephalic Obstructive Airway Syndrome. Me What exactly is a Brindle French Bulldog? You can recognize a brindle French Bulldog by light irregular streaks all over their dark base coat. The color of the brindle pattern is usually a light shade of fawn, while the base coat may vary: the standard is black but other colors like blue, chocolate and lilac are also possible. Depending on the mixture of the dark and fawn hairs, Brindle Frenchies can be very dark or very light. They usually have a black nose and dark colored eyes. Brindle is by far the oldest and most common pattern in French Bulldogs. To this day, it is one of the few accepted colors and patterns by kennel clubs along with fawn, white and pied as opposed to blue, chocolate and lilac colors. Life Span Did You Know? The loving and gentle English Bulldog is one of the most well-liked companion dog breeds around the world. A breed of English origins, the Bulldog was first recognized as a non-sporting dog by the American Kennel Club in .The original use of this breed was Bull baiting, which was eventually outlawed with the establishment of the Cruelty to Animals Act of .This legislative act made the act of Bull and Bear baiting both illegal. The current role most suitable for the English Bulldog would be as a companion or family pet, given their sweet demeanor. The English Bulldog is relatively easy to train but definitely takes some work for more complicated commands. If you are looking for a breed to sit, stay, and play dead for treats, this is the breed for you. While they may not be the sharpest tool in the shed compared to some of the other highly intelligent breeds, they are easy going and apt to please their owner. Training this breed will be accomplished with less difficulty if you make the training reward based. Can you say Sweetheart? While this dog breed makes an above average watchdog because of their courage, this breed is a loving companion at heart. The Bulldog is excellent with kids when socialized and should be very agreeable with guests of the house. The English Bulldog breed as a whole is heralded as one of the most well liked companion breeds in the world. The Bulldog should do well with other family pets as long as properly introduced and socialized. They need to be socialized early and often to curb any negative feelings towards strange dogs. This breed is generally agreeable to most environments. Although they easily adapt to a noisy and chaotic household, they are not very tolerant of extreme weather, whether it be hot or cold. Although they are well liked and very popular, one must be aware of the potential health pitfalls with this breed. Some of the potential issues you can see with the English Bulldog is Cherry Eye, Entropion, or dysplasia. This breed also has a high risk for weight gain, so this should be monitored. An average Bulldog life span is between 8 and 12 years. You do not need to be a professional dog trainer to own an English Bulldog. They are good for most novice owners because they are passive by nature. The English Bulldog is an average shedder, so brushing him twice a week with a firm brush will be a good idea. Also, they can have a tendency to drool, so making sure you wipe their face off everyday can help ensure they do not suffer irritation on their faces and between their wrinkles. Because of the amount of wrinkles they have, it is recommended that you clean between the wrinkles fairly often to avoid irritations. The English Bulldog is a generally low energy breed. They do not require a lot of exercise, but when they do play, they play hard! Because they can be intense when they do have an energy burst, an owner must be aware of overexertion. They can be very playful, but do tend to tire out quickly. The English Bulldog is a short, stocky breed that should weigh between pounds. This dog breed generally lives for years.
